Parents won’t need to pay into Florida Prepaid until July

Parents won’t need to pay into Florida Prepaid until July

As the COVID-19 pandemic challenges Florida families, officials with Florida Prepaid College Savings Plans have deferred payments for April, May, and June.  The move will help longtime plan-holders and those who just signed up during the 2020 Open Enrollment Period that started on February 1st and runs through April 30th.

Looking for a Coronavirus test collection site in St Johns County

Looking for a Coronavirus test collection site in St Johns County

There have been a total of 1,887 COVID-19 tests administered for St Johns County.  Of those, 127-patients tested positive.  Of the remainder, Historic City News has learned that 1,719-patients tested negative, we are awaiting results on 41, and 1-test was inconclusive.
